2011 OAMPS Insurance Brokers Australian Youth Championship day two of served up light and shifty conditions for the 160 crews battling it out on Sydney?s Botany Bay. All six fleets completed three races on Saturday with the majority of the overnight leaders continuing to show form as the regatta reached the halfway point. In the 29er fleet Queensland?s Josh Franklin and Lewis Brake maintained their lead with a consistent day of a seventh, first and a fourth leaving them with a slender one point lead over Victoria?s James Sly and Thomas Dwyer.
